Great Bridge had already won two in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 6.5 runs) and they went ahead and made it three on Tuesday. They walked away with a 5-0 victory over the Oscar Smith Tigers. That's the second time they've managed to beat them this season, as they also won 17-2 back in March.
The result came thanks to Cole Cinnamond's shutout, as he gave up just a hit and racked up 15 Ks.
At the plate, the team relied heavily on Casey Cuddyer, who went 2-for-3 with one home run, three RBI, and one double. That's the most RBI he has posted since back in May of 2025. Preston Powell also deserves some recognition as he hit his first double of the season.
They weren't the only ones working in the home run department: Great Bridge lost a few balls and finished the game with two home runs. That's the most home runs they've managed all season.
Great Bridge's record now sits at 11-4. As for Oscar Smith, they are on a three-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 6-8.
